@node vasprintf
@subsection @code{vasprintf}
@findex vasprintf

Gnulib module: vasprintf or vasprintf-posix

Portability problems fixed by either Gnulib module @code{vasprintf} or @code{vasprintf-posix}:
@itemize
@item
This function is missing on some platforms:
AIX 5.1, HP-UX 11, IRIX 6.5, OSF/1 5.1, Solaris 10, mingw, MSVC 9, Interix 3.5.
@end itemize

Portability problems fixed by Gnulib module @code{vasprintf-posix}:
@itemize
@item
This function does not support size specifiers as in C99 (@code{hh}, @code{ll},
@code{j}, @code{t}, @code{z}) on some platforms:
Cygwin 1.5.24, BeOS.
@item
printf of @samp{long double} numbers is unsupported on some platforms:
BeOS.
@item
printf @code{"%f"}, @code{"%e"}, @code{"%g"} of Infinity and NaN yields an
incorrect result on some platforms:
Solaris 11 2011-11.
@item
This function does not support the @samp{a} and @samp{A} directives on some
platforms:
glibc-2.3.6, Mac OS X 10.5, NetBSD 5.0, OpenBSD 4.0, Solaris 11 2011-11, Cygwin 1.5.x, BeOS.
@item
This function does not support the @samp{F} directive on some platforms:
NetBSD 3.0, Cygwin 1.5.x, BeOS.
@item
This function does not support the @samp{ls} directive on some platforms:
OpenBSD 4.0, Cygwin 1.5.x, Haiku.
@item
This function does not support precisions in the @samp{ls} directive correctly
on some platforms:
Solaris 11 2011-11.
@item
This function does not support format directives that access arguments in an
arbitrary order, such as @code{"%2$s"}, on some platforms:
NetBSD 3.0, BeOS.
@item
This function doesn't support the @code{'} flag on some platforms:
NetBSD 3.0, Cygwin 1.5.24.
@item
printf @code{"%010f"} of NaN and Infinity yields an incorrect result (padded
with zeroes) on some platforms:
Mac OS X 10.5, FreeBSD 6.0, NetBSD 5.0, Solaris 11 2011-11, Cygwin 1.5.x.
@item
This function does not support precisions larger than 512 or 1024 in integer,
floating-point and pointer output on some platforms:
BeOS.
@item
This function can crash in out-of-memory conditions on some platforms:
Mac OS X 10.3, FreeBSD 6.0, NetBSD 5.0.
@end itemize
